एकदा तस्य लिंगस्य कृत्वा पंचापिपूजनम् । नृत्यतः सहुडुत्कारं तस्मिंल्लिंगे लयं ययुः
ekadā tasya liṃgasya kṛtvā paṃcāpipūjanam | nṛtyataḥ sahuḍutkāraṃ tasmiṃlliṃge layaṃ yayuḥ
Một lần, sau khi cử hành lễ thờ phụng liṅga ấy theo năm phần, họ múa và hô “huḍu!”, rồi tan hòa vào chính liṅga ấy.
